About this ebook

How much longer could Andie keep her pregnancy a secret? Both her sisters knew, and soon she would start to show!

Andie was fiercely determined to bring up her child—alone. The conception had taken place in a moment of madness, with a man whom Andie was convinced was in love with another woman.

However, Adam Munroe was also a close family friend and Andie knew she couldn't avoid him forever....

About the author

Carole Mortimer was born in England, the youngest of three children. She began writing in 1978, and has now written over one hundred and seventy books for Harlequin Mills and Boon®. Carole has six sons, Matthew, Joshua, Timothy, Michael, David and Peter. She says, ‘I’m happily married to Peter senior; we’re best friends as well as lovers, which is probably the best recipe for a successful relationship. We live in a lovely part of England.’
